Not completely, but it is hard to gauge the effectiveness of a single compound in a big stack. HGH has been a part of stacks forever and you'll almost never see it run by itself unless you have a medical need and are advised to take it by a doctor. Like most things in the fitness world, one bro says to another bro how awesome HGH is, bro #2 starts using it in his stack, and you know how the rest of that story goes. The actual science says that on its own, HGH isn't an effective way to gain a lot of muscle mass.
